These resources are printable educational materials centered around the Thanksgiving holiday, designed to help learners practice and improve their penmanship skills without incurring any cost. Typically, these encompass letter tracing activities, sentence copying exercises featuring Thanksgiving-related vocabulary, and blank writing templates for composing stories or expressing gratitude.

Utilizing these kinds of resources can provide a fun and engaging method for students to enhance their handwriting abilities while simultaneously learning about the cultural significance of Thanksgiving. They offer a cost-effective solution for educators and parents seeking supplementary materials to reinforce writing skills within a thematic and festive context. Historically, similar worksheets have served as a common tool for handwriting practice in elementary education, adapting to reflect current events and holidays to maintain student interest.

Frequently Asked Questions

This section addresses common inquiries regarding no-cost, Thanksgiving-themed resources designed for handwriting practice.

Question 1: Are there genuinely resources of this type available at no financial cost?

Numerous websites and educational platforms offer printable handwriting practice sheets related to Thanksgiving, accessible for free download and use.

Question 2: What grade levels are these resources typically appropriate for?

The complexity of these materials varies, with options available for early elementary grades through middle school, depending on the vocabulary and writing tasks included.

Question 3: What specific handwriting skills do these resources aim to improve?

The focus is generally on letter formation, spacing, line control, and legible penmanship. Some may also incorporate cursive writing practice.

Question 4: Are there any copyright restrictions associated with using these materials?

Usage rights differ based on the source. It is essential to review the terms of use or copyright information provided by the website or creator to ensure proper and legal application, especially in a commercial or widespread distribution context.

Question 5: How can these materials be effectively incorporated into a classroom or home learning environment?

These worksheets can serve as supplementary activities, warm-up exercises, or engaging homework assignments. The Thanksgiving theme adds a festive element to traditional handwriting drills.

Question 6: What are the potential drawbacks or limitations of relying solely on these resources for handwriting instruction?

Relying exclusively on these resources may not provide comprehensive handwriting instruction. A balanced approach incorporating direct instruction, personalized feedback, and varied practice activities is generally recommended.

Implementation Strategies for Thanksgiving-Themed Penmanship Resources

The subsequent suggestions detail methods for maximizing the educational impact of no-cost Thanksgiving handwriting exercises.

Tip 1: Vary Worksheet Complexity. Select worksheets with varying degrees of difficulty. Offer simpler tracing exercises for emergent writers and more complex sentence composition tasks for advanced students. Differentiated instruction caters to diverse skill levels within a learning environment.

Tip 2: Integrate Thematic Vocabulary. Utilize materials that feature Thanksgiving-related words and phrases. This approach reinforces both handwriting and vocabulary development, enriching students’ understanding of the holiday and its associated terminology.

Tip 3: Emphasize Legibility Standards. Consistently underscore the importance of clear and readable handwriting. Model proper letter formation and spacing, providing constructive feedback on student work. Focus on developing good habits from the outset.

Tip 4: Incorporate Gratitude Prompts. Extend the exercise beyond mere penmanship. Encourage students to use the worksheets to express their gratitude, writing about things they are thankful for. This connects handwriting practice with positive emotional expression.

Tip 5: Utilize as a Supplemental Activity. Integrate these materials as a component of a more comprehensive language arts lesson. Combine handwriting practice with reading comprehension exercises, vocabulary building activities, or creative writing assignments to reinforce learning.

Tip 6: Provide Constructive Feedback. Offer specific and actionable feedback on student handwriting. Instead of simply stating “improve your handwriting,” identify specific areas for improvement, such as letter slant, spacing, or baseline adherence.

Tip 7: Encourage Self-Assessment. Prompt students to evaluate their handwriting skills. Guide them in identifying their strengths and weaknesses, empowering them to take ownership of their learning progress.

Effective implementation of these resources necessitates a deliberate and thoughtful approach, prioritizing legibility, thematic integration, and individualized instruction.
